Wayfinder, TotalPDA and Widget have
joined forces to promote wayfinder in the UK.


Wayfinder have joined up with their two UK distributers (TotalPDA, and Widget) and are doing a roadshow presentation of the Wayfinder mobile phone navigation system to UK retailers.

This is an awareness initiative to let the retailers know about the product, how it works, and providing the reassurance that there is a full support service in the UK for Wayfinder.

Wayfinder supplied a good team from Dr Bernhard Steiner, Executive Director, and Susan Akici from Global Marketing, through to the full UK team. Also present were David Elder and Mark Antliff representing the distributers. There was also the technical product manager from Nokia there as well. The picture above shows the Wayfinder team and Mark Antliff (TotalPDA) who joined together for the product presentation.

Some interesting items came out of the meeting including the introduction of Traffic Information. This has already been implemented in Germany and Sweden, and is confirmed for the UK. There was no firm date for UK implementation, but Q2 was mentioned.

Wayfinder is also on course for implementation in the USA, again Q2 was mentioned.

Something us Brits would like and will be critical for the sucess of the product in the US is distance units being in imperial as well as metric.

Also mentioned, but I suspect somewhat further off, was the possibility of offroad useage of Wayfinder. There is no reason why the map server cannot provide Nautical Charts and Topo maps as well as Street Maps. This will then present the user with a full navigation solution using just one package. Also possible would be a shift in platform, currently the software is only available on Symbian OS phones, the client could be implemented on Pocket PCs and Palm PDAs.
